Transaction 5d8826f662525c3152b559b33633481b3110d3641151721b750d39106241835c

1 Input
2 Outputs
  • 5d8826f662525c3152b559b33633481b3110d3641151721b750d39106241835c:0
  • value  1051867168
    address  2NFFeSHdfNdt3SrWk9buy6MFtQp8LfPfukF
  • 5d8826f662525c3152b559b33633481b3110d3641151721b750d39106241835c:1
  • value  619150
    address  2NBMEXPySfo1cc25NqvFvsvWSYC2LSst9s9